Abstract :
A novel layout of leaky-wave antennas based on tapered design has been proposed and investigated. The new tapered leaky-wave antenna (LWA) was designed running a simple procedure which use an FDTD code, and using a physical grounding structure along the length of the antenna, which allows to use only half of the structure, the adoption of a simple feeding, and the reduction of sidelobes. The good performance of this new tapered microstrip LWA are mainly wider band of 33% for VSWR<2, higher gain (12 dBi) and higher efficiency (up to 85%). These performance can be improved furthermore using an array whit a double LWAs (bandwidth of 39.6% for VSWR<2 and gain of 3.5 dBi).
